On Fri, Dec 11, 2015 at 11:32:59AM +0000, Chris Wilson wrote:
> Limit busywaiting only to the request currently being processed by the
> GPU. If the request is not currently being processed by the GPU, there
> is a very low likelihood of it being completed within the 2 microsecond
> spin timeout and so we will just be wasting CPU cycles.
> 
> v2: Check for logical inversion when rebasing - we were incorrectly
> checking for this request being active, and instead busywaiting for
> when the GPU was not yet processing the request of interest.
> 
> v3: Try another colour for the seqno names.
> v4: Another colour for the function names.
> 
> v5: Remove the forced coherency when checking for the active request. On
> reflection and plenty of recent experimentation, the issue is not a
> cache coherency problem - but an irq/seqno ordering problem (timing issue).
> Here, we do not need the w/a to force ordering of the read with an
> interrupt.
